Hello Bin,
I noticed a potential bug in the U-Boot xHCI implementation. I observe this one Renesas RCar Gen3 platform.
If I plug a USB 3.0 hub into the root port, I see the following error: ERROR: Configure Endpoint command returned completion code 5. If I plug a USB 3.0 stick into the root port, I do not get the error and the stick is correctly detected.
Example with the USB 3.0 hub:
=> usb reset resetting USB... USB0: Register 2000120 NbrPorts 2 Starting the controller USB XHCI 1.00 USB1: USB EHCI 1.10 USB2: USB EHCI 1.10 USB3: USB EHCI 1.10 ******** HERE ******** scanning bus 0 for devices... ERROR: Configure Endpoint command returned completion code 5.
Completion code 5 means TRB parameter error, guess the Renesas xHC has some checks on the TRB.
